Type
ORACLE
Validation date
2023-01-24 17:14: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.07914,
    "usd": 0.08607
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00019CE79199FCB5121FAD12D7B8170C4DD17344E8D8A86F392F63295F68AC4F968E

Previous signature

83ADC76AE61AF2E1B471663A67E3EBA0FF572DCB45842B79F4BC1A25B737C29E5C3593CC09C376720710432EB924E5360C323ED9F672971CBB3F935BFD716106

Origin signature

3046022100893DC7AD7BBD9AA66B511164BAC5D4E1E8BEBC582C1B91023BF399E9BE03DE1A022100FF569BEC88AB54FA17E1B2187C0E5CA5CDEF67E9033119CDE0C597B578FCD8BE

Proof of work

010204DF558A1112A4F3F9A3F4D6929AE739B67362D0501520E305BFE64D8A8BC54D72AAFC78B943A2A1AF5968FBF0672255CEABAD80F45F795D8D7ADD06CFC992515D

Proof of integrity

00B929FD215F9D49F7E3755EA264C9430049185F18BE36C01C7A75B13EB5D1EAEF

Coordinator signature

B2A9632E3B37924FA431124B7E2202B810E76442FF4A1020A143A4D3D6DBBFF3FEAFB7A239732F2BE4C6E41C2453893649F3916BEFC754AAF934FEAD23898A0E

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

0567AB1ADD217E276EEE68AF4F0F82925F194C972D15E7383417D9602A25C3A43DB682852D87E58A230C9D58A266DA1BA3864896B882E8A76203C66056793508

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

EC9BB5B7152AEB7599B569D018965C8A5A9FBCDDAB81FCEEC0E498A5E7C7CB4CEB18E799E3FF07C89D9D143017A83C8032975F57AD5202061F88D31F335A8404